I removed a 4x20 mailbox card and installed a 4x40 card and now system states "I have only 10 mailboxes". What is the correct procedure for this upgrade?

System = Partner ACS RLS=5
Mail = Partner Mail VS RLS=4

The Partner Mail VS system's default configuration is 10 mailboxes, so it looks like the voicemail system does not recognize the new expansion card.

Try putting the old card back in and see if the system reverts back to a 20 mailbox arrangement. If so, the new card is bad. If the system no longer recognizes the original card then the voicemail module has gone bad.

If the voicemail module is bad, it might be worthwhile to upgrade to the Avaya Partner Messaging platform. More voicemail boxes, more recording time, more features (but a bit more expensive).
